Transaction

3473404aacc4cf37db37614bcb66d19a67297369633e5acb08e1bb721bd60e10
103,692 confirmations
Timestamp
1710132547
Block834,155
Fee22,332 sats
Fee rate12 sats/vB
view on mempool.space

Inputs & Outputs